Fans were left astounded during a recent episode of the UK talk show This Morning, as they saw Ralph Macchio, the original Karate Kid star, looking remarkably youthful at the age of 63. Viewers were particularly struck by his appearance while he spoke alongside co-star Ben Wang about their new film, Karate Kid: Legends, a continuation of the beloved franchise.
The latest installment introduces Jackie Chan to the cast and follows the story of Li Fong, portrayed by Wang, as he navigates the challenges of starting anew in New York. Macchio expressed his excitement about the film, stating that it represents a fresh yet familiar approach to the series. He remarked, “Now to enter a new chapter, which is fresh and urban in its style—it’s different but same, is a phrase I always use.”

Ralph Macchio also touched on the importance of protecting the legacy of the franchise and ensuring that the characters evolve while still resonating with new audiences. He spoke of his admiration for Jackie Chan, noting the legendary actor’s dedication to his craft and involvement in the filmmaking process.
Reflecting on his own journey, Macchio shared that he was just 22 when he first took on the role of Daniel LaRusso, and he has worked diligently to honor the character and the series that began over three decades ago.
